Could cancer be an “epidemic”? A worrying observation of the increase in the malignant disease among young people

Cancer specialist and researcher at the University of Birmingham in the United Kingdom, Shivan Sivakumar, confirmed that there is an actual “epidemic” among those under the age of fifty, according to France 24.

He said that between 1990 and 2019, the incidence of cancer worldwide increased by 80 percent in this age group, according to a large study published in 2023 by the journal “BMG Oncology,” which focused on the 30 most common types of cancer.

This phenomenon, which especially affects developed countries, leads to an increase in deaths from cancer among people under the age of 50. In the last thirty years, their number has increased by about 28 percent, while the incidence rate has increased by 80 percent.

A remarkable prevalence of cancers of the digestive system (colon, esophagus, liver, etc.) has been recorded, especially among young people, which, according to the American Cancer Society, is the main cause of cancer death in men under fifty, and the second leading cause of death among women of the same age, after breast cancer.

Researchers tend to suggest two main factors: either recent generations were more vulnerable than their predecessors to known risk factors, or new risks have emerged.

In addition, one of the most prominent pieces of evidence for the first hypothesis is that people currently in their forties began smoking, drinking alcohol, or becoming obese at a younger age than the generations before them had these experiences.

For her part, epidemiologist Helen Coleman from Queen’s University in Belfast was interested in studying cancer among young people in Northern Ireland, and noted the existence of an “obesity epidemic” that did not exist before the 1980s.

As for the other hypothesis, which holds that cancers in the forties are caused by the emergence of new carcinogenic substances, its proponents point, for example, to chemicals, microplastics, and new medicines, but everything related to them remains within the framework of speculation.
